php怎么实现表单提交
-
在PHP中,实现表单提交有多种方法。以下是其中一种常用的方法:
首先,在HTML中创建一个表单,使用`
“`
在上述示例中,表单的`action`属性指定了表单提交的目标URL,即`login.php`。`method`属性指定了表单提交的方法,可以是`get`或`post`。这里使用`post`方法,以便安全地传输密码。
接下来,在服务器端创建一个名为`login.php`的文件,用于处理表单提交的数据。
“`php
“`在`login.php`文件中,通过`$_POST`超级全局变量获取表单提交的数据。根据实际需求,可以进行各种处理,如登录验证、数据库操作等。最后,可以返回登录结果或进行其他操作,例如输出成功消息。
需要注意的是,在处理表单数据时,应该进行数据验证和过滤,以防止安全漏洞。可以使用PHP的函数对数据进行处理,如`htmlspecialchars()`函数对特殊字符进行转义,防止XSS攻击。
以上就是基本的表单提交实现方法。根据具体需求和场景,可以使用更多的PHP技术和功能,如表单验证、文件上传等。
2年前 -
表单提交是网页开发中非常常见和重要的功能之一,通过表单提交可以将用户输入的数据发送到服务器端进行处理,并根据处理结果返回相应的页面或数据。在PHP中,可以通过以下几个步骤来实现表单的提交功能:
1. 创建HTML表单:首先,在前端页面中使用HTML标签创建表单,包括输入框、选择框、复选框等表单元素,并通过`
2年前 -
在PHP中,表单提交是一个常见的操作,用于向服务器发送用户输入的数据。实现表单提交主要包括以下几个步骤:
1. 创建HTML表单:
首先,需要在HTML中创建一个表单,用来接收用户输入的数据。可以使用以下标签来创建表单:
“`html
“`
其中,`action`属性指定了表单数据提交的目标地址,`method`属性指定了表单提交的方式,可以是GET或POST。
2. 定义表单字段:
在表单中,需要定义各种字段,用来接收不同类型的数据。常见的字段包括文本框、下拉框、单选按钮、复选框等。
“`html
体育
音乐
足球
篮球
“`在定义字段时,需要给字段指定一个`name`属性,用于在服务器端获取字段值。
3. 处理表单提交:
在表单数据提交到服务器后,需要在PHP中处理提交的数据。可以创建一个独立的处理表单的PHP文件,例如`process_form.php`。
在处理文件中,可以使用`$_POST`或`$_GET`数组来获取表单提交的数据。例如,`$_POST[‘username’]`表示获取名为`username`的字段值。
“`php
“`通过以上步骤,我们可以实现表单提交并在服务器端进行处理。根据实际需求,处理表单的PHP文件可以进行数据验证、数据库操作等。
需要注意的是,表单提交涉及到数据安全和数据验证的问题,为了防止恶意代码或非法数据的提交,需要在服务器端对表单数据进行严格的验证和过滤。可以使用函数如`filter_var`、`htmlspecialchars`等来进行数据验证和处理。
另外,表单提交还可以使用JavaScript进行一些客户端验证和数据处理,以提高用户体验。
2年前